PR claims to implement a native bounty system replacing bounty.drx4.xyz, but the actual diff is a single HTML comment added to README.md with no functional content.

What the title promises:
A native bounty system feature — replacing an external proxy service.

What the diff contains:

+
+
+<!-- Work on bounty #864 -->

Three lines: two blank lines and an HTML comment. No implementation.

[blocking] Missing implementation (README.md)
The PR title and linked bounty (#843) describe a feat(bounty): native bounty system but there is no code change here — no new components, no API routes, no bounty logic, no data model, no UI. An HTML comment in README.md does not fulfill a bounty.

This appears to be a placeholder submission. To address the bounty, the PR should include the actual implementation of the native bounty system. If this is exploratory work or a proof-of-concept stub, please clarify what's in scope for this PR and open a follow-up for the remaining work.
